LeSo simplifies visa solutions for Indian travelers

LeSo

Any Indian traveling abroad is familiar with the nightmarish experience of navigating through complex visa processes. These processes vary from region to region, and information on the web is often cluttered, making it even more difficult for the millions of Indians who travel every year.

Even though there are a few services available, including legacy firms like VFS Global, there is always room for simplification. Mumbai-based LeSo aims to address this challenge precisely by providing a platform that is simple to use, leverages automation, and, more importantly, offers travelers the necessary guidance.

We spoke to Vivek Anandan, co-founder of LeSo, to learn more about his startup, how it works, and what is the roadmap ahead. Here are the edited excerpts: 

How did you come up with the idea of starting a startup in the Visa-support sector?

LeSo’s inception stemmed from a profound realization of the challenges faced by Indian international travelers in navigating complex visa processes. We identified the significant gap in leveraging technology to simplify legal services. While exploring various legal service avenues, we recognized the immense potential in the visa and international travel services market. Witnessing the booming Indian international tourism sector and the existing complexities in visa applications, I and my cofounder Abbas strategically pivoted to focus on addressing these challenges through LeSo.

Please help understand how LeSo works. 

LeSo’s platform operates as a user-friendly interface, streamlining the visa application process for travelers. Upon accessing the platform, users select their desired destination and are guided through a series of steps to input required information, upload necessary documents, and submit their application. LeSo’s platform facilitates seamless communication with relevant authorities and provides regular updates on the application status to users, ensuring transparency and efficiency throughout the process.

How has your startup performed since inception?

Since its inception, LeSo has witnessed significant traction in the market, attracting a growing number of users and customers. Within the initial 20 days of launch, LeSo successfully onboarded multiple paid customers, indicating a strong demand for its services. The platform continues to garner interest from travelers and stakeholders, with a steady increase in user engagement and satisfaction.
